随着互联网的发展,越来越多的企业和个人选择将自己的业务或者信息通过网络来展示和交流。在享受着网络带来的便利的我们也要注意到网络安全问题。其中,如何保证将网站安全地上传到服务器并且防止数据泄露成为了至关重要的议题。
一、使用加密协议进行传输
在将网站内容上传至服务器的过程中,应当采用SSL/TLS等加密协议对传输的数据进行加密处理,避免数据在网络中被窃取或篡改。这就好比给我们的通信加上了一把锁,只有持有正确钥匙的人才能解密读取这些信息,从而保障了数据的完整性和机密性。
二、选择可靠的托管服务商
对于大多数用户来说,直接管理自己的物理服务器既不现实也缺乏成本效益。挑选一家信誉良好且具有完善安全保障措施的专业托管服务提供商就显得尤为重要了。这类公司通常会配备专业的团队负责维护硬件设施,并定期更新软件以修补已知漏洞;同时还会提供备份恢复等功能,确保即使发生意外情况也能迅速恢复正常运行。
三、设置严格的访问控制策略
为了防止未经授权人员接触到敏感信息,我们需要为不同级别的用户提供相应的权限划分。例如,普通访客只能浏览公开页面,而管理员则可以编辑后台内容、查看日志记录等更深层次的操作。还应该启用多因素认证机制(如短信验证码),进一步提升账号的安全等级。
四、定期审查代码与插件安全性
无论是自建站点还是基于第三方平台构建的应用程序,在开发完成后都需要经过严格测试以确认其不存在安全隐患。特别是那些来自外部来源的组件,如插件或库文件,很可能隐藏着恶意代码,进而成为攻击者入侵系统的入口。所以建议开发者们密切关注官方发布的补丁信息,及时修复发现的问题。
五、部署防火墙及入侵检测系统
防火墙能够帮助我们过滤掉来自外界潜在威胁性的流量请求,阻止可疑行为进入内部网络环境。而入侵检测系统则是用来实时监控所有进出的数据流,一旦监测到异常活动就会立即发出警报通知相关人员采取行动。这两项技术相辅相成,共同构成了抵御外部攻击的第一道防线。
六、制定应急响应计划
尽管我们可以尽最大努力去预防各类风险的发生,但仍然无法做到百分之百的安全防护。提前准备好一套完善的应急预案就显得尤为关键。该方案应包括但不限于:确定联系人名单、明确分工职责、规定处理流程等内容,以便在危机时刻能够快速有效地做出反应,最大限度地减少损失。